Monitoring of Lawsone, p‐phenylenediamine and heavy metals in commercial temporary black henna tattoos sold in Turkey

Henna has a very low allergic potential, and severe allergenic contact dermatitis is mainly caused by p‐phenylenediamine (PPD), which is added to temporary black ‘henna tattoos’, and potentially also by some heavy metals.
